Dr. Elijah Kusi is a Lecturer in the Department of Construction and Wood Technology Education, Faculty of Technical Education with Bachelor of Science in Architecture and Master of Philosophy in Construction Technology. He holds a PhD. in Construction Technology (Research Area – Development of A Framework to Achieve Thermal Comfort of a Naturally Ventilated University Classroom Block at the Design Stage). He is a Professional Engineer associated with Institution of Engineering and Technology, Ghana (IET, Gh) and the Engineering Council with eleven (11) years industrial experience.
He is also specialized in Architectural engineering with knowledge in Designing, Modeling and Simulation of Buildings, Computer Aided Design (CAD), Building Science and efficient design and supervision of construction of timber structures, concrete and reinforced concrete and steel structures.
